The VA NCO 15 Contracting Center has been tasked to solicit for and award Acute Hemodialysis Services for the Wichita VAMC, Wichita, KS. Potential sources are responsible for the complete performance of the technical aspects of Hemodialysis Services. This includes providing the dialysis system, personnel, on continuous stand-by call coverage, equipment, supplies and maintenance of the VAMC’s water treatment system per the PWS. The contract provider will be expected to follow the rules and regulation of the VA to include utilizing the VA computer patient record system (CPRS) for documentation of medical care provided to patients.
